X-Git-Url: https://git.draconx.ca/gitweb/cdecl99.git/blobdiff_plain/0c61f9637a469ac7a28b5a329551b03e6ad14d62..00514ec7f1070550a52651971bb6a5e36efbe4f0:/src/cdecl99.h diff --git a/src/cdecl99.h b/src/cdecl99.h index e1030d4..d5928d4 100644 --- a/src/cdecl99.h +++ b/src/cdecl99.h @@ -22,18 +22,12 @@ #include #define _(x) gettext(x) -void print_block(const char *s, int i, int w); -int run_command(const char *line, int interactive); -int run_command_simplify(const char *arg); -int run_command_explain(const char *arg); -int run_command_declare(const char *cmdarg); +enum { INPUT_C, INPUT_ENGLISH }; +enum { OUTPUT_C, OUTPUT_ENGLISH }; -#if HAVE_RL_ADD_HISTORY && HAVE_READLINE_HISTORY_H -# include -#else -static inline void add_history(const char *str) -{ -} -#endif +int run_command(const char *line, int batch); +int run_command_cdecl(const char *s, int input_mode, int output_mode); + +void print_error(const char *fmt, ...); #endif